A lot of people have reported issues that appear to be due to WMI installation issues. This new version will detect at startup if WMI is not installed, not registered or has some other major issue, and offers to attempt a fix. This should work for the majority of WMI issues, but there will likely be some that it does not address. I am working on a WMI Diagnostic & Repair Tool that offers a number of additional WMI repair & testing options. This will be included in all future versions of System Nucleus. However, there will be a stand alone version available as soon as it is ready, which I expect will be in about a week, perhaps sooner.
